| Term |
adult subesophageal octopaminergic AkhR/InR neuron |
ID (Ontology) |
FBbt:00047996 (Fly Anatomy) |
| Definition |
Adult octopaminergic neuron with its soma in a ventrolateral location in the subesophageal zone that expresses the receptors for Adipokinetic hormone (Akh) and insulin-like peptides (Ilps) (Yu et al., 2016). There are approximately two to four of these cells per hemisphere (Yu et al., 2016). They send Y-shaped projections into the subesophageal zone (Yu et al., 2016) and also project to the anterior ventrolateral protocerebrum (Sun et al., 2023). They are involved in regulating hyperactivity (Yu et al., 2016) and, in females, receptivity (Sun et al., 2023) in response to starvation.[ FlyBase:FBrf0233606 FlyBase:FBrf0257935 ] |
| Also Known As |
"adult SEZ AkhR/Tdc2 neuron" ; "adult subesophageal zone octopaminergic Adipokinetic hormone receptor insulin receptor neuron" ; "AKHR+ dInR+ octopaminergic neuron" (for all, see Synonyms field below) |
